WASHINGTON — International Association of Fire Fighters General President Edward Kelly released a statement about President Joe Biden’s decision to withdraw from the 2024 presidential election.

Kelly stated that for 50 years, Biden has been a champion of the union, resulting in the hiring of tens of thousands of firefighters, improving safety and ensuring the families of firefighters killed in the line of duty receive the benefits they deserve.

“He is undoubtedly the greatest president firefighters and emergency medical workers have ever had,” Kelly stated, adding that the union membership will forever be in his debt.
